Here is a shot of my Jan 1967 production Kombi. It was converted when new into a Sundial Camper, but when I bought it in 1984, I gutted it during restoration and converted it into a Westfalia SO-42.

Image may have been reduced in size. Click image to view fullscreen.


It has a real Westy roof-rack, original Westy 65-67 add-a-room side tent (not shown), real factory Safari windshields restored by Charlie Hammill himself (how is he, haven't heard much about him lately?), factory side-step for the cargo doors, and accessory assist steps for the front cab doors. Still running its original transmission after 150,000 miles and a refreshed 1600 cc single port almost totally stock engine. Painted back in 1985, still looks pretty good, and runs fantastic, just did some mild trailbashing last weekend in her!

Here's my '67.

M-Code 30 D UK 425 025 114
30 D - Dec 30th, 1966
UK - USA Reserve USA-Kansas?
425 - Seat belts
025 - 6 Pop outs
114 - 6 Opening side windows

Model - 2212
221 - Cargo doors right side, Left hand drive , Full middle seat
2 - Nitro Lacquer Finish
